Precautions And Safety Hazards

  • While utilizing a brush cutter is not difficult, it is, to put it mildly, dangerous. Unless you are fully prepared, you may end up injuring yourself in the worst-case scenario. There are a number of safety hazards that you should be aware of before using it to avoid injuring yourself.
  • Always wait until the brush cutter has cooled down from its initial operation before refilling it.
  • Prepare adequate safety equipment in advance, such as safety goggles, jackets, boots, and headphones. To put it mildly, ensure that you are well dressed before pulling out the cutter. Additionally, get a protection for your brush cutter before to usage.
  • Due to the volume, you will almost certainly want to utilize the ear pods, but do not allow them to distract you from reality. There may be others in your garden, particularly youngsters; always check up and about before proceeding to guarantee no one is harmed.
  • Maintain correct balance when operating with a brush cutter. The cutter operates at a tremendous rate of speed, and if you slip or fall, you will get severe injuries. Therefore, bear this in mind prior to beginning the job.
  • Animals may be hiding or meandering around in your garden. Take a walk and scare them away before beginning to cut. Otherwise, you risk inflicting severe harm on them, which is something you absolutely do not want.
